Output 68e564b3363ce2e63f6cc1f116250290549d6b529e4f9359948b0fc5479cb0b1:0

value
6943242665345
script pubkey
OP_0 OP_PUSHBYTES_20 cff6728ebed53066165c3decc2a04ae5eaae5f42
address
tb1qelm89r4765cxv9ju8hkv9gz2uh42uh6zhnpmm9
transaction
68e564b3363ce2e63f6cc1f116250290549d6b529e4f9359948b0fc5479cb0b1
confirmations
163037
spent
true